Output 27e14553038755d43d22c475e211b9acc7f308c1981bf35bee436d5ddffc8c2b:2

value
195436
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ecdd630ce27e63d26d59246b70bac98485d5107 OP_EQUAL
address
3Ei6TZqurZcg29457NYrfnfUji324r8VWZ
transaction
27e14553038755d43d22c475e211b9acc7f308c1981bf35bee436d5ddffc8c2b
spent
true